Cracked stucco repair services focus on fixing damage to the exterior finish of buildings that use stucco as a siding material. Over time, exposure to weather, temperature fluctuations, and structural shifts can cause cracks to form in stucco surfaces. These cracks can vary in size and severity, ranging from hairline fractures to larger splits that compromise the integrity of the wall. Repairing cracked stucco involves carefully removing loose or damaged material, filling cracks with appropriate patching compounds, and restoring the surface to prevent further deterioration. Skilled local contractors can ensure that repairs blend seamlessly with the existing finish, helping to maintain the aesthetic appeal of the property.

Cracks in stucco can lead to a range of problems if left unaddressed. Water intrusion is a primary concern, as cracks provide pathways for moisture to seep behind the exterior surface. This can result in water damage, mold growth, and even structural issues if the underlying framing or sheathing becomes compromised. Additionally, cracks can expand over time due to ongoing movement or environmental stress, making repairs more extensive and costly if not handled promptly. Repairing cracked stucco not only restores the appearance of a property but also helps protect it from further damage and potential deterioration caused by exposure to the elements.

The overview below groups typical Cracked Stucco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or crack fixes or patching range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of damage and surface area involved.

Moderate Repairs - larger crack repairs or partial stucco resurfacing usually cost between $600-$2,000. These projects are common when addressing multiple cracks or small sections needing attention.

Full Stucco Replacement - complete removal and replacement of cracked or damaged stucco can range from $5,000-$15,000 or more. Larger, more complex projects tend to push into the higher end of this range.

Custom or Complex Projects - highly detailed or extensive repairs, including structural work, can exceed $15,000. These projects are less frequent but typically involve significant scope and craftsmanship from local contractors.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es stucco to crack? Cracks in stucco can result from factors such as settling of the building, moisture intrusion, or temperature fluctuations affecting the material's expansion and contraction.

How can cracked stucco affect a building? Cracked stucco may allow water infiltration, which can lead to further damage like mold growth, wood rot, or structural issues if not properly repaired.

Are there different types of stucco cracks? Yes, cracks can be classified as hairline, diagonal, or large and structural, each requiring different repair approaches by local contractors.

What methods do professionals use to repair cracked stucco? Repair methods may include filling cracks with specialized compounds, applying new stucco layers, or addressing underlying issues to prevent future cracking.
